Biosynthese des Rotalgen‐Diterpens Peyssonnosol in Bakterien
Zwei Terpensynthasen aus Anaerolineae‐Bakterien katalysieren die Biosynthese von Peyssonnosen‐artigen Diterpenen aus Rotalgen. Ortsgerichtete Mutagenese ermöglichte einen partiellen Funktionswechsel, der zur Bildung zusätzlicher Nebenprodukte führte.

The Chemistry and Biology of the Tetrodotoxin Natural Product Family
Tetrodotoxin is best known as the poison of the pufferfish, which is a delicacy in Japanese cuisine. Its toxicity arises from the selective blockage of NaV channels, which is depicted for the NaV1.7 pore, highlighting the DEKA motif, which permeates sodium ions.
